Kathleen Campbell
Photographer
"The artist's Fellowship will really help me at this point in
my career. A fellowship will allow me to devote the next two summers
to art-making without the constraints of having to teach summer
school or otherwise supplement my income during those months.
It will also allow me to purchase supplies and an Alps printer
(which uses light-fast and water-resistant inks for making more
archival objects) and pay for a digital workshop which I need
to complete my next project."
Kathleen Campbell has a B.A. and an M. Ed. from the University
of Florida, Gainesville, and an M.A. and M.F.A. in photography
from the University of New Mexico, Albuquerque. She is an assistant
professor of art at Appalachian State University, Boone, NC and
lives in Sugar Grove, NC.
